The Nigerian Air Force, however, clarified that the aircraft developed a technical fault mid-flight, forcing a precautionary landing in Bobo-Dioulasso, the nearest suitable airfield, in strict ...
ABUJA – Burkina Faso on Wednesday released 11 Nigerian Air Force personnel who were detained more than a week ago after their ...
Muscat: India and Oman on Thursday signed a Comprehensive Economic Partnership Agreement (CEPA), a landmark deal aimed at ...
The parties agreed to hold a conference in February to reinforce the Lebanese army, France's foreign ministry spokesperson 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results